SOLIDWORKS - How to Convert a Weldment into an Assembly

Поделиться
HTML-код
  • Опубликовано: 7 мар 2016
  • See more at: www.goengineer.com/ or www.goengineer.com/products/so... or www.goengineer.com/govideochan...
    Learn how to convert a weldment part into an assembly without using any mates in SOLIDWORKS. Quick Tip presented by Rodolfo Gutierrez of GoEngineer.

    @eagle___empire3175 5 лет назад

    One main problem, once you do this the components in the assembly are "stock" bodies are you can not edit the features. Useless really

    • @maz1980s
      @maz1980s 5 лет назад +1

      You can still go to your original part file, suppress the split feature, make the changes, and unsuppress the split, save and close. When you open the assembly file, you will see it is updated.
